Signs It Is Time To Replace Your Windows

Most people start looking at window replacement after they notice the same problems again and again, drafty rooms in winter, rising utility bills, or windows that no longer open without a fight.

Around Shirlington, the common complaints are familiar, worn seals, stubborn hardware, and frames Window Replacement Arlington that have aged out of their best years.

Condensation sitting inside the glass layers usually means the insulating seal has failed, and cleaning the surface will not fix it.

What Matters Most When Selecting Replacement Windows

The right window is not always the fanciest one, it is the one that matches the home, the climate, and the room’s daily demands.

If the priority is comfort and lower energy loss, energy efficient window replacement Arlington VA often leads to double pane windows Arlington VA with low-E coatings and a solid frame system.

If outside sound is the bigger complaint, noise-reducing windows can be more valuable than an upgrade that only looks better from the curb.

Material choice also deserves a careful look.

Fiberglass tends to be a stronger performer in demanding conditions, while vinyl remains a practical option for many standard replacements.

For older properties, especially windows for older homes Arlington VA and window replacement for 1940s colonial Arlington VA, the shape and sightlines matter as much as the performance numbers.

That is also true for historic district window replacement Arlington County, where approvals and appearance standards may influence what can be installed.

Storm windows Arlington VA can still be useful in some situations, but they are not always the best substitute for a tired primary window.

What Drives The Price And The Schedule

Window replacement cost Arlington VA usually depends on the number of openings, the frame material, glass package, labor complexity, and whether any trim or structural repair is needed.

The difference between a straightforward bedroom replacement and a project involving damaged sills, out-of-square openings, or historic trim can be substantial.

Window replacement financing may help spread out the cost, especially if several units need to be replaced at once.

Weather matters less than preparation, although extreme temperatures can make scheduling, sealing, and interior comfort more difficult.

Custom or historic units can take longer, especially if the work has to pass review or match existing dimensions closely.

Most projects follow the same basic sequence, remove the old window, prep the opening, set the new one, seal it, and clean up the finish work.
